Molgera Battle
The Legend of Zelda: Wind Waker
Koji Kondo
The Zelda series consistently has fantastic music. This one, played while fighting the boss Molgera, is among my favorites; driving percussion keeps momentum, but the melody doesn't let that give it an excuse to slack off--it keeps moving forward on its own for one of the most active melodies in the game.
